※ 공부 내용의 복습 개념으로 정리된 글입니다. - 출처 시나공
UI 표준 및 지침
UI 표준과 지침을 토대로 기술의 중립성(웹 표준), 보편적 표현 보장성(웹 접근성), 기능의 호환성(웹 호환성)이 고려되었는지 확인합니다.
- UI 표준
- 전체 시스템에 포함된 모든 UI에 공통적으로 적용될 내용으로, 화면 구성이나 화면 이동 등이 포함됩니다.
- UI 지침
- UI 요구사항, 구현 시 제약사항 등 UI 개발 과정에서 꼭 지켜야 할 공통의 조건을 의미합니다.
웹의 3요소
웹의 3요소는 웹 사이트 개발 시 고려할 사항으로 웹 표준, 웹 접근성, 웹 호환성을 말합니다.
- 웹 표준(Web Standards)
- 웹에서 사용되는 규칙 또는 기술을 의미하는 것으로, 웹 사이트 작성 시 이용하는 HTML, JavaScript 등에 대한 규정, 웹 페이지가 다른 기종이나 플랫폼에서도 구현되도록 제작하는 기법 등을 포함합니다.
- 웹 접근성(Web Accessibility)
- 누구나, 어떠한 환경에서도 웹 사이트에서 제공하는 모든 정보를 접근하여 이용할 수 있도록 보장하는 것을 의미합니다.
- 웹 호환성(Cross Browsing)
- 하드웨어나 소프트웨어 등이 다른 환경에서도 모든 이용자에게 동등한 서비스를 제공하는 것을 의미합니다.
한국형 웹 콘텐츠 접근성 지침(KWCAG, Korean Web Content Accessibility Guidelines)
'한국형 웹 콘텐츠 접근성 지침'은 장애인이 비장애인과 동등하게 접근할 수 있는 웹 콘텐츠의 제작 방법을 제시합니다.
- '한국형 웹 콘텐츠 접근성 지침'의 목적은 웹 콘텐츠 저작자, 웹 사이트 설계자 등이 접근성이 보장된 웹 콘텐츠를 쉽게 제작할 수 있도록 도와주는 것입니다.
- '한국형 웹 콘텐츠 접근성 지침'에는 웹 접근성의 준수 여부를 평가할 수 있는 요구 조건과 이를 모두 준수할 경우 얻을 수 있는 기대 효과가 제시되어 있습니다.
- 웹 콘텐츠 접근성(사용성) 지침 준수를 위한 고려 사항
내비게이션(Navigation)
내비게이션은 사용자가 사이트에서 원하는 정보를 빠르게 찾을 수 있도록 안내하는 것으로 사용자가 중심이 되어야 합니다.
- 내비게이션은 원하는 정보를 쉽고 빠르게 찾을 수 있도록 다양한 경로나 방법을 제공해야 합니다.
- 내비게이션은 메뉴, 사이트 맵, 버튼, 링크 등으로 구성되는데, 이들 구성 요소는 사용자가 직관적으로 찾아 사용할 수 있도록 설계되어야 하고, 사용자가 혼동하지 않도록 전체 페이지에서 일관성이 있어야 합니다.
- 네비게이션 구조의 요소
- 메뉴(단추) : 계층 구조를 표현하는 기본 요소로, 사용자가 원하는 페이지로 이동할 수 있게 합니다.
- 링크 : 원하는 페이지로 이동할 수 있게 하는 하이퍼링크를 의미합니다.
- 이미지 맵 : 그림에 하이퍼링크를 연결하여 원하는 페이지로 이동할 수 있게 합니다.
- 사이트 맵 : 사이트의 전체 구조를 한 눈에 알아볼 수 있도록 트리 구조 형태로 만든 것입니다.
- 사이트 메뉴바 : 사이트의 좌측이나 우측에 메뉴, 링크 등을 모아둔 것입니다.
- 내비게이션 바 : 메뉴를 한 곳에 모아 놓은 그래픽이나 문자열 모음입니다.
- 디렉터리 : 주제나 항목을 카테고리별로 표현한 방식입니다.
※ 대체 수단
대체 수단은 멀티미디어 콘텐츠에 포함된 음성(대화)을 대체할 수 있는 자막, 대본, 수화 등을 의미합니다.
※ 소리
동영상, 오디오, 음성, 배경 음악 등 콘텐츠에 포함된 모든 소리는 자동으로 재생되면 안되므로 멈춤, 일시정지, 음량 조절 등 제어가 가능한 수단을 함께 제공해야 합니다.
단, 3초 미만으로 재생되는 소리는 자동 재생이 허용됩니다.
※ 광과민성 발작
광과민성 발작은 사람이 장시간 불규칙적으로 깜빡거리거나 번쩍이는 빛의 자극으로 인해 발생하는 발작으로, 초당 3 ~ 50회 주기로 깜빡이거나 번쩍이는 콘텐츠는 제공하지 않아야 합니다.
※ 마크업 언어(Markup Language)
마크업 언어는 태그 등을 이용하여 문서의 포맷이나 구조 등을 지정하는 언어로, 종류에는 HTML, SGML, XML 등이 있습니다.
전자정부 웹 표준 준수 지침
전자정부 웹 표준 준수 지침은 정부기관의 홈페이지 구축 시 반영해야 할 최소한의 규약을 정의한 것으로, 모든 사람이 시스템 환경에 구애받지 않고 정부기관의 홈페이지를 이용할 수 있도록 하기 위한 것입니다.
- '전자정부 웹 표준 준수 지침'에는 이를 준수할 경우의 기대 효과가 제시되어 있습니다.
- 전자정부 웹 표준 준수 지침 사항
※ 인코딩(Incoding)
인코딩은 문자들의 집합을 컴퓨터에 저장하거나 통신에 사용할 목적으로 부호화하는 방법을 의미합니다.
※ 플러그인(Plug-In)
플러그인은 응용 프로그램에 추가 되어 특정한 기능을 수행하도록 구현된 프로그램 모듈을 의미합니다.
'정보처리산업기사' 카테고리의 다른 글
정보처리산업기사 - 테스트 및 배포 - UI 테스트 기법의 종류 (0) | 2024.07.24 |
---|---|
정보처리산업기사 - 테스트 및 배포 - UI 설계 도구 (2) | 2024.07.24 |
정보처리산업기사 - 테스트 및 배포 - 사용자 인터페이스 (0) | 2024.07.23 |
정보처리산업기사 - 테스트 및 배포 - 통합 테스트 (0) | 2024.07.23 |
정보처리산업기사 - 테스트 및 배포 - 개발 단계에 따른 애플리케이션 테스트 (0) | 2024.07.22 |